AZTA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

372 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Azenta (AZTA)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$5.51B — down 7.8% from $5.98B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 50 funds closed out of AZTA and 46 opened new positions — a net loss of 4 holders — while 130 trimmed existing stakes and 145 added.

The largest buyer was Ceredex Value Advisors, adding an estimated $49.5M. The largest seller was Vanguard Group, cutting an estimated $21.1M.
